Title: | Asset revaluation practices in Singapore. | Authors: | Lim, Wendy Sze Hui. Tan, Yee Ming. |
Keywords: | DRNTU::Business::Finance::Financial management | Issue Date: | 1999 | Abstract: | Our report investigates the economic factors influencing managers’ choice of accounting methods for long-term investments and fixed assets. It also investigates reasons for upward revaluations that are a common occurrence in Singapore and provides explanations for managers’ decisions to revalue their assets. | URI: | http://hdl.handle.net/10356/10794 | Schools: | Nanyang Business School | Rights: | Nanyang Technological University | Fulltext Permission: | restricted | Fulltext Availability: | With Fulltext |
